When we were planning our wedding, we already knew we wanted to have an open bar. And part of our reception set-up was a fully lighted bar. However, since we were in a hotel, a full open bar c/o them was a little too costly. Instead, we were able to haggle for loads of bottles of wine (I can't remember how many bottles there were now but we brought home a lot after) and an unlimited amount of the drinks that were specially mixed just for that day (we were able to get special discounts on the corkage for that one - just a tip, if you want it bad, haggle! Hotels will accommodate :D).

So for posterity's sake:
The Gold Drink (It's actually based on a drink found in Big Sky Mind's bar list, if I'm not mistaken. :D I know that we named it, but I can't remember it)
1 shot rum
1/3 shot lime juice
1/3 shot triple sec
The Plum Drink (I think we named this one too, but I can't remember also, haha!)
1 shot Absolut Mandarin
1 1/2 shots sprite
Dash of grenadine
Dash of blue curacao
